Mia Slama faces Ana Sofia Sanchez in the first round of the ITF W100 Cary on outdoor hard courts, a higher-level event than Slama's recent W15 and W35 appearances. The 32-year-old Sanchez, ranked around 305 with a 12-15 record in 2026, brings extensive ITF and limited WTA experience plus a career-high ranking near 221, while the younger Slama competes primarily at lower tiers with a ranking above 1100. Sanchez arrives after a straight-sets loss at a WTA 125 in Portugal, whereas Slama shows mixed recent results in European ITF events. Surface familiarity, physical conditioning, and the step-up in competition level for Slama represent the main variables heading into this opener.

This market will resolve to 'Mia Slama' if Mia Slama advances against Ana Sofia Sanchez.
This market will resolve to 'Ana Sofia Sanchez' if Ana Sofia Sanchez advances against Mia Slama.
If the match is canceled (not played at all), ends in a tie, or is delayed beyond 7 days from the scheduled date without a winner determined, this market will resolve to 50-50.
If the match begins but is not completed, and one player advances due to the opponent's retirement, default, or disqualification, this market will resolve to the player who advances.
If the match ends in a walkover (player withdraws before the start and the other advances automatically), this market will resolve to 50-50.
The primary resolution source will be official information from the International Tennis Federation (ITF). A consensus of credible reporting may also be used.
